About the film: 

On November 29, 1972, a nation watched in horror as five women fell from a burning building in New Orleans.

This documentary examines the tragedy of the Rault Center Fire. Included are interviews with eyewitnesses, a fire lieutenant called to the scene, relatives of the victims, and a scientist whose family business impacted fire safety worldwide.
